The Society's Greek White 2024
White Wine from Greece - Greece
2024 was a warm vintage where volumes were severely reduced leading to concentrated and intensely aromatic roditis and moschofilero. Both thrived leading to an equal blend of 50:50 of the two varieties, with moschofilero providing the characteristic citrus and Turkish delight with the roditis giving stone-fruit character. Absolutely perfect to pair with a zingy Greek salad with a hint of mint and oregano, or calamari with a good squeeze of lemon juice.
